The Artificial View of Silesian Dwellers

With a population close to 4.5 million, the Silesian Voivodeship is a region of diversity and vibrancy. The majority of its inhabitants live within 71 cities, each uniquely characterized by their history, location, architecture, and, most notably, the pace of life. Cutting-edge artificial intelligence has been employed to craft visual representations of the typical residents of these numerous municipalities, revealing the region’s multifaceted human landscape.

This digital exhibition showcases the faces of Silesia as envisioned by AI tools like DALL-E. The results are a testament to the transformative power of artificial intelligence. The generated images showcase notable intricacies, featuring the facial features, attire, and headwear of individuals set against urban backdrops — an effort to mirror the architectural essence of their respective cities. However, it’s worth noting that the AI’s interpretation of the environment might not always align with the actual settings familiar to the residents of Katowice, Częstochowa, Tychy, Mysłowice, Jastrzębie Zdroj, Chorzów, and others.

Challenges and Controversies:
A significant challenge in using AI to visualize populations lies in the potential perpetuation of stereotypes. If an AI’s algorithm is trained on datasets that include biased representations of certain communities, there’s a risk that these biases will be reflected in the output. Additionally, questions persist about privacy and the ethics of using human-like images without specific individuals’ consent.
